Breaking Barriers: Workshop

  • 900 Fifth Street Nanaimo, BC, V9R 5S5 Canada (map)

What happens when powerful women break barriers? They lead, they inspire, and they pave the way for others! This is your chance to learn from influential women leaders as they share their experiences, challenges, and strategies for success.

Student Leadership Circle (SLC) is back with an inspiring panel discussion & networking event featuring incredible women leaders who are making an impact in arts, advocacy, business, and beyond!

Date: March 27, 2025
Time: 5:00 PM – 7:00 PM
Location: VIU, Building 210, Room 245

What to Expect:
Inspiring stories from accomplished women leaders
Insights on leadership, advocacy & breaking stereotypes
Networking opportunities with peers & professionals
Strategies to overcome challenges & embrace leadership roles

Meet Our Panelists:
Sukhi Sangha – Health and Community Leader, founder of Vancouver Island Bhangra, and recipient of the 2025 Women of Influence Award in Arts & Culture, and recipient of the @cityofnanaimo 2024 Honour in Culture Award!
Sheryl Armstrong, Councillor City of Nanaimo & Former RCMP Officer.
Kerri Isham – Certified sexual health educator and founder of Nanaimo Women Helping Women, dedicated to social justice and women’s empowerment.
Roberta Bowman – Executive Director of Downtown Nanaimo Business Association (DNBA) and Ladysmith Chamber of Commerce, an experienced business leader in economic development and policy advocacy.
